A misaligned composite Weatherproof door repair door can be frustrating. Fortunately, with some basic tools, it can typically be repaired without the requirement for professional intervention.
Steps to Fix Misalignment:Check Hinges: Look for loose screws or damaged hinges. If you discover any, tighten them or replace the hinges if needed.Adjust the Door: If the door has actually dropped, you can typically raise it by adjusting the hinge pins. Use a screwdriver to eliminate the hinge pins, then place a washer or two underneath the hinge to elevate the door.If the door is too expensive, you may need to reposition the hinges or trim the bottom of the door somewhat.Evaluate the Alignment: Close the door and observe the space between the door and the frame. The gap needs to be even
